Alternative Laboratories is hiring for an R&D Scientist at our Fort Myers, Florida location. This is a significant role within the company and the R&D formulation function.

Responsibilities of the position include, but are not limited to:

  • Develop and make lab and pilot scale samples of custom dietary supplement blends, functional nutrients, and powdered beverages.
  • Develop formulations for a variety of dosage (capsules, powders, tablets, and granulating) and delivery forms that support Sales and Marketing needs.
  • Interpret customer requests into prototypes. Respond to customer requests in a timely and thoughtful manner.
  • Manage R&D process from ideation through successful, efficient, reproducible production.
  • Prioritize and manage multiple projects to achieve project deadlines.
  • Vet, categorize, and prioritize new business and new product development.
  • Work within R&D and Operations teams to troubleshoot technical, formulation, and processing issues during product development and Commercialization. Identify things that can go wrong in advance and develop preventive solutions.
  • Work with the Purchasing team and R&D Scientists to generate new formulations, and sourcing of new or existing raw materials for cost analysis and feasibility.
  • Maintain accurate project information, formulations, and specifications.
  • Collaborate with the Quality Assurance department in the development of proper documentation for new formula and product development projects.
  • Work with R&D teams, manufacturing, supply chain, etc. on scale-up and transfer of developed formulations to the plant.
  • Responsible for maintaining raw material inventory for day-to-day project activity
  • Ability to train others, effectively delegate assignments, and manage timelines.
  • Assist with the implementation of SOPs and other regulatory requirements.
  • Create monthly reports tracking project progress.
  • Keep equipment logbooks in accordance with R&D guidelines.


Required Qualifications:

  • Thorough understanding of developing dietary supplements.
  • Hands-on experience operating Tablet, Capsule, Granulation manufacturing process equipment such as Tablet Press, Capsule Filling, Coating, wet and dry Granulator, FBD, encapsulation technology etc.
  • Accountability for your own projects and timelines.
  • Knowledge of and experience with flavoring systems.
  • Accurately collecting, recording, maintaining, and reporting scientific data.
  • Carefully document and communicate project details internally and to the customer.
  • Adherence to company's rules and regulations and active SOPs and cGMPs.
  • Comply with company procedural guidelines, laboratory procedures, and safety programs.
  • Effective communication with others, especially on key project issues.
  • Maintain company and customer confidentiality.

Qualifications:

  • B.S. or higher in Food Technology, Food Science, Food Engineering, Pharmaceutical sciences, or Chemical engineering, or equivalent experience.
  • 3+ years prior experience in food, dietary supplements, or similar industry.
  • Ability to develop and make lab samples of custom dietary supplements based on nutritional targets as well as to consumer sensory acceptance.
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office Suite (PowerPoint, Word, and Excel specifically).
  • Good interpersonal and presentation skills to share development work within the organization and with customers. Strong documentation, organization, troubleshooting and time management skills.
  • Familiarity with good manufacturing practices (GMPs) and regulations for dietary supplements (DSHEA) preferred.
  • Able to handle multiple projects simultaneously.
  • Ability to work in a physically challenging environment: lift 25 pounds and move up to 50 pounds when working with bulk ingredients, operate pilot scale equipment.
